Why Serbia's Energy Shift Matters Now
Serbia's recent push into photovoltaic energy storage systems has become a hot topic among European energy professionals. With 34% of its electricity still coming from coal, the country's ambitious plan to reach 40% renewable energy by 2040 makes these storage solutions crucial. Current Energy Landscape: By the Numbers
| Metric | 2022 Data | 2025 Target |
|---|---|---|
| Solar Capacity | 120 MW | 500 MW |
| Storage Installations | 3 Projects | 12+ Projects |
Real-World Applications Making Waves
- Hybrid Solar Farms: The 11 MW "Sunshine Valley" project combines PV panels with 4MWh lithium-ion storage
- Microgrid Solutions: 15 villages now enjoy 24/7 power through decentralized storage systems
- Industrial Partnerships: Major food processors use storage to offset 30% peak energy costs
Technical Challenges & Breakthroughs
While Serbia's terrain poses unique installation challenges, local engineers have developed modular racking systems that increased deployment speed by 40% compared to traditional methods. The real game-changer? Adaptive battery management systems that handle the country's temperature swings from -15°C to 40°C.

Future Trends to Watch
- Second-life EV batteries entering storage market by 2025
- AI-driven load prediction models
- Government subsidies for commercial storage
Conclusion: Storage Powers Progress
Serbia's photovoltaic energy storage initiatives demonstrate how targeted technology investments can accelerate energy transitions. As battery costs continue dropping 8% annually, the business case for storage keeps improving - whether you're running a factory or powering a village.
